Pasta with meatballs and baked tomato sauce
Pasta with Meatballs and Oven Tomato Sauce
Preparation time: 30 minutes
Baking time: 45 minutes
Total time: 1 hour and 15 minutes
Number of servings: 4

Ingredients
For the meatballs:
- 500 g ground meat (preferably a mix of pork and beef for a richer flavor)
- 3 slices of bread (or any bread)
- 1 clove of garlic (minced)
- 1 onion (grated)
- 1 egg (beaten)
- Parsley leaves (finely chopped)
- Salt and pepper (to taste)
- 2 tablespoons of oil (for drizzling)
For the tomato sauce:
- 1 small carrot (grated with a fine grater)
- 1 small onion (finely chopped)
- 500 ml tomato puree
- Salt and pepper (to taste)
- 2 tablespoons of oil (for sautéing)
For serving:
- 400 g pasta (spirals, penne, or any type you prefer)
Step-by-step Instructions
1. Preparing the meatballs:
- Start by preparing the meatballs. In a large bowl, combine the ground meat with the bread slices. Make sure the bread is well soaked in water and squeezed before adding it. This step will make the meatballs fluffier.
- Add the minced garlic, grated onion, and chopped parsley. These ingredients will add flavor and aroma.
- Beat the egg and add it to the meat mixture.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Mix all the ingredients well until you achieve a homogeneous composition.
- Form medium-sized meatballs (about 3-4 cm in diameter) and place them in a heat-resistant dish. Drizzle with the two tablespoons of oil to achieve a delicious crust.
2. Baking the meatballs:
- Preheat the oven to 180°C. Place the dish with meatballs in the oven and let them bake for 15 minutes. This step will help seal the juices in the meat, making the meatballs juicier.
3. Preparing the tomato sauce:
- Meanwhile, prepare the tomato sauce. In a pan, add the two tablespoons of oil and sauté the chopped onion until it becomes translucent. This step is essential to release the flavors of the onion.
- Add the grated carrot and continue to sauté for a few minutes, stirring constantly.
- Once the vegetables are soft, add the tomato puree. Season with salt and pepper to taste and let the sauce simmer for 2-3 minutes. It will become more concentrated and flavorful.
4. Combining the meatballs with the sauce:
- Remove the meatballs from the oven and pour the tomato sauce over them. Make sure each meatball is evenly covered with sauce.
- Place the dish back in the oven and let everything bake for 30 minutes. This step will allow the flavors to blend perfectly and the meatballs to absorb the taste of the sauce.
5. Preparing the pasta:
- In a separate pot, boil salted water and add the pasta. Cook according to the package instructions, usually between 8 and 12 minutes, until al dente. Make sure to st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
6. Serving:
- Once the meatballs are ready, remove them from the oven and let them rest for a few minutes. This step will help retain the juices and flavors.
- Serve the pasta with meatballs and tomato sauce, sprinkling some freshly chopped parsley on top and, if desired, grated parmesan. A personal suggestion would be to add a few fresh basil leaves for an extra flavor boost.
Useful Tips:
- You can adapt the recipe by adding spices like oregano or basil to the meat mixture to enhance the flavors.
- If you prefer a healthier option, you can use chicken or turkey meat for the meatballs.
- Instead of puree, you can use fresh crushed tomatoes for a different flavor and texture.
- This recipe pairs perfectly with a dry red wine, which will complement the rich flavors of the meatballs.
Frequently Asked Questions:
1. Can I use ground meat of another type?
- Absolutely! You can use pork, beef, chicken, or turkey meat, depending on your preferences.
2. How can I store leftovers?
- You can store the meatballs and tomato sauce in an airtight container in the fridge for 3-4 days. You can reheat the pasta the next day by adding the sauce on top and warming it in the oven.
3. Is this recipe suitable for children?
- Yes, it is a kid-friendly recipe! The meatballs are juicy and full of flavor, and pasta is always a favorite among the little ones.
